Example senior computer systems engineer requirements on a job description
Senior computer systems engineer requirements can be divided into technical requirements and required soft skills. The lists below show the most common requirements included in senior computer systems engineer job postings.
Sample senior computer systems engineer requirements
- Minimum of 5 years of experience in computer systems engineering
- Bachelor's degree in Computer Science or related field
- Expertise in multiple operating systems including Linux, Windows, and Unix
- Experience with network protocols such as TCP/IP, HTTP, and DNS
- Knowledge of cloud computing technologies such as A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ud Platform
Sample required senior computer systems engineer soft skills
- Excellent problem-solving abilities and attention to detail
- Strong communication and collaboration skills to work with other team members
- Ability to work independently and manage multiple projects simultaneously
- Flexibility and adaptability to changing environments and technologies
- Strong interest in continuing education and staying up-to-date with new technologies and industry trends

As a Senior Compute System Engineer, you will be part of the hardware platform team that is responsible for architecting and delivering a compute platform for Embark's self driving technology software. You will be working with the compute system team in implementing software and relevant profiling tools for realizing a distributed high performance compute system. This role will require working with third party vendors and compute system manufacturers in building a production level compute system.
Responsibilities:Bring up linux on next gen compute hardware Use or develop tools to gain introspection in system performance and behaviors Design and execute evaluations of cutting edge compute hardware for next gen systems Interface with high bandwidth time sensitive links from a variety of sensors and datalinks (CAN, Serial, Ethernet, GMSL, FPDLink) Work with distributed timing systems (PTP, NTP, PPS, GPS, SyncE) Root cause compute failures and performance (kernel crashes, latency issues, etc)
Preferred Experience:BS/MS in Electrical/Computer Engineering or similar degree3+ years of Embedded software development experience (Linux/Python/C, in that order) Intimate knowledge of linux (kernel config, systemd, scheduler, hypervisors, chrony, TCP/IP, HTTP, logging, etc) Experience interfacing between hardware, kernel space, and user space Experience debugging system crashes and dissecting system logs Experience profiling and analyzing workloads (CPU, memory, networking, GPUs) Familiarity interfacing with CAN, Serial, I2C, PCIe, Ethernet, FPDLink, GMSL, PPS, PTP, NTPWorked with RTOS or real time LinuxBonus: Experience with ROS (Robotic Operating System) Bonus: Experience with hardware acceleration (CUDA, TensorRT, SIMD, AVX/SSE, h264)
